4 over 6 TUNNEL TRANSITION TECHNOLOGY

This technology was put forward for the first time in the world, which promoted the establishment of IETF international standards.

4 over 6 transition of backbone network based on core routing protocol.

  • Each prefix level mapping mechanism can isolate heterogeneous routes and avoid route explosion.

  • Based on 4 over 6 routing, a mesh dynamic tunnel is established to realize transparent data transmission.

  • Only upgrade the core network edge equipment to protect the existing network investment.

4 over 6 transition of access network based on Dynamic Host Configuration Protocol.

  • Dynamic address assignment across heterogeneous networks.

  • IP Address multiplex based on port segment parameters.

  • Network side NAT is migrated to user side to avoid core network state explosion.

  • Maintain the end-to-end characteristics and support various service applications.
